  1. 29 de mai. de 2024 · Do the Right Thing, comedy-drama film, released in 1989, that focuses on the racial tensions in a neighborhood in New York City as they come to a head on the hottest day of the year. The acclaimed yet controversial film was written and directed by Spike Lee and was nominated for two Academy Awards .

  2. Há 1 dia · Why do they chant Howard Beach at the end of Do the Right Thing? In writing the film, Lee was inspired by the deaths of several Black citizens in New York City in the 1970s and '80s. One particularly notorious incident of racial violence resulted in the death of Michael Griffith, who was killed at Howard Beach in Queens in 1986.
